Fort Verde Days at Fort Verde State Historic Park October 11-12

(Phoenix, Arizona - September 18, 2008) - The Fort Verde Days 2008 celebration will be held on Saturday, October 11 and Sunday, October 12.

Fort Verde State Historic Park celebrates Fort Verde Days with a flag-raising and lowering ceremony, living history presentations with the Buffalo Soldiers and re-enactors, special presentations, a fashion show, cavalry drills and a vintage baseball game. The weekend offers the public a chance to get a glimpse of the past, while celebrating Fort Verde Days in conjunction with events throughout the town of Camp Verde.

Travel back in time to experience Fort Verde's past as you hear tales about less-than-sumptuous food, hot wool uniforms, difficult living conditions, poor quality equipment and the everyday duties played out by the Verde Valley's residents. Fort Verde State Historic Park is home to four original adobe buildings and many military artifacts. Re-enactors will be on hand to provide living history presentations.

This event will be fun for the entire family. Celebrate this annual community event on an original military site while enjoying Camp Verde's southwestern style.
